Maltese Financial Regulator Will Actively Monitor Cryptocurrency Firms

The Malta Financial Services Authority said in its strategic plan that it will actively monitor crypto firms to prevent crypto-related crimes. The Malta Financial Services Authority (MFSA) says in its recently published strategic plan that it will actively monitor and manage business-related risks related to cryptocurrency firms. IMF Chief Christine Lagarde Encourages Open Cryptocurrency Regulation

ECB president candidate and IMF chief Christine Lagarde suggests that central banks and regulators should protect consumers while being open to innovation like crypto.
